iOS UINavigationController-like behaviour in a partial screen area (2016)

(I have read other questions and answers on this topic, but most are very old and do not relate to iOS 9 or 10.)
The app design calls for the top half of the display to always contain the same content. (An image being edited by the user.)
The bottom half of the display needs a UITableView. When a UITableViewCell is tapped, the bottom section needs to transition to a new UIViewController with slide-on animation, similar to how UINavigationController push segues work.
Problem: only the bottom view needs to transition to the new view controller(s), and back again. The upper half of the view hierarchy needs to remain unaffected. For this reason, I can't place everything inside a UINavigationController, and I can't have a UINavigationBar at the top of the screen.
Question: what approach should I take in such a situation, where I need only one UIView hierarchy to transition in push-segue fashion, but not anything else? Thanks.
Edited with Solution
Solution follows, for those following along at home.
Yes, you can actually use a UINavigationController for the bottom half.
If you are using Storyboards, the easiest way to do this is to use a container view for each part of the screen which you then can embed a UIViewController in for the top part and a UINavigationController in for the bottom part. If you are doing this programmatically, just add the view controllers as child view controllers to your app's initial view controller (see this answer for more info) which is essentially what the Storyboard will do for you automatically when using a container view.
As a child view controller, the UINavigationController will act independently from the top UIViewController and should behave as expected.
I recommend the programatic approach for the following reasons:
It helps you understand the inner workings of child/parent view controllers much better which will likely save you a significant amount of debugging time down the line.
It makes adding/removing/swapping child view controllers as simple as a few lines of code. Trying to do this with Storyboards is notoriously hacky and cumbersome.
It's much easier to keep track of changes using GIT (most mid-size/larger companies actually prohibit Storyboards for this very reason)

App structure: UIView vs. UIViewController in a paging interface

There are some great answers relating to when to use a UIViewContoller vs. a UIView. For example here and here.
The general gist is that a UIVIewController should be used to control a full screen of data, because
It is designed to handle rotation. Only one UIViewController should be on the screen at once because only the newest will be notified that the rotation occurred.
To stay true to the MVC paradigm, your business logic should live in a UIViewController, while only display and interaction logic should live in a UIView. Presumably business logic relates to what's on the entire screen.
My question is, given this, how do I structure an app with left-right paging between several top-level views?
I want to create an interface with several UITableViews holding a list of recipes. The user swipes left and right to navigate between lists. There is a common menu on the bottom that stays fixed no matter what.
My initial thought is to use one UIVIewController for the UIScrollView, then add subviews from there.
However I'd really like each list to have its own UIViewController, so it can handle its own rotation, and hold business logic like its own REST methods. It would seem to be a pain to have the top-level UIViewController handle the rotation of a child subview, and it would seem to be a violation of MVC to put the logic anywhere else.
Is there a way to structure an app so that multiple UIViewControllers live inside a UIScrollView, or would it appropriate to use a series of top-level UIViewControllers and UISwipeGestureRecognizer to simulate the paging effect of the UIScrollView?
Thanks.
A couple of thoughts:
If targeting iOS 5 and higher, I'd suggest using a UIPageViewController which is designed for precisely this UI (swiping back and forth between UIViewController instances). You would then have a separate UIViewController for each recipe. In iOS 5, you only have UIPageViewControllerTransitionStylePageCurl transition style, but in iOS 6, you also have UIPageViewControllerTransitionStyleScroll.
For more information, see the Page View Controller section of the View Controller Catalog for iOS.
This is much simpler than writing your own scroll view based solution. If you "roll your own" with a UIScrollView, you'll want to remove instances that have scrolled off screen (by registering as the scroll view's delegate and responding to scrollViewDidScroll) so you don't use up memory unnecessarily.
If you do add child view controllers to your scroll view, don't forget to call the appropriate custom container calls. Specifically, as you add view controllers to your scroll view, make sure you call the following (assuming controller is the child controller and self is the main view controller):
[self addChildViewController:controller];
[self.scrollView addSubview:controller.view];
[controller didMoveToParentViewController:self];
And as you respond to scrollViewDidScroll to remove view controllers that are no longer visible, do the appropriate removal calls, e.g.:
[controller willMoveToParentViewController:nil];
[controller.view removeFromSuperview];
[self removeChildViewController:controller];
For information about why it's important to call these custom container calls, see WWDC 2011 video Implementing UIViewController Containment.
I definitely wouldn't recommend using a UINavigationController, though, because it will keep all of the previous pages in memory.

Using SwipeGester to swap views(of the same instance) - screenshot inside

Here is a screenshot of a view that I have right on my device.
The design issue that I am having here is that the top part of the screen is always going to be static - as far as its placement. The rest of the screen are a row of buttons added to this view programmatically. The arrows represent the idea that you could swipe in 4 directions(from top, from bottom, from left and from right) which would animate a new view onto the screen. This view is the same instance as the view before it. In fact all these views are the same instance but the buttons will be different.( i dont want to get too specific here.)
My design right now calls for pre-loading the views ahead of time. The data for each button for each view will be in core data. I will not know ahead of time how many views there are. One view might just have a view to the right that you can swipe in from the right and that view might have a top and bottom arrow - that would allow you to swipe from bottom or top that would be another view(same UIView subclass). So basically a tree of views.
I guess I am trying to figure out my options. A NavigationController is not really what i want because i have no need for a navigation bar, although in my mind it makes sense that i would have an array of view controllers here each with its view property pointing to each view that is allocated and then as i swipe i would bring in the appropriate view by using the view controller index.(through some animation code)
Another possible option would be UIScrollView but that seems cumbersome and may not be what i would really want.
One of the easiest setups would be to create a XIB file that would consist the top part of the screen and on the bottom an empty UIView that i would programmatically populate with the buttons(and their unique data). The problem that I am havign with this is, is how would i swap the views this way. I guess i could make the rootViewcontroller the first viewcontroller instance with the first view and then swap them.
I guess I am wanting to see if anyone had any questions or suggestions to come up with the easiest(most modular) approach to swiping in different views. Is using an array of view controllers the way to go?
A couple of thoughts:
This screams custom container view controller to me (if iOS 5 and above). See Creating Custom Container View Controllers in the View Controller Programming Guide for iOS.
You talked about using UISwipeGestureRecognizer. You could always contemplate UIPanGestureRecognizer, too. It's nice to have continuous gestures. Think about reading a book where the page swipe tracks your finger, but you can stop and go back, mid gesture. Sure, start with swipe gestures for now, but if your UX lends itself to it, you can always contemplate continuous gestures in the future.
You said that you're planning on "pre-loading the views ahead of time". Generally, given the limited memory capacity of mobile devices, you'd want to be more conservative than that. Maybe load the current view, and the four ones that you're likely to go to in each of the four directions (so that you can present them instantaneously), but leave it at that. Once you go to one of the four possible destinations, then go ahead and release the ones that are not reachable from the current one and tee up the ones that are.
One Xib is enough for you (for this part of your app anyway).
Don't use a UINavigation Controller. The NavController metaphor is one of a stack of cards. You don't have that data structure.
The general idea is one ViewController for one screenful of stuff. If you feel the need for two viewControllers (one for the top part, one for the bottom part) then you are going to have to look at custom container controllers, to ensure that the contained controllers receive their instance methods correctly (viewDidLoad, viewWillAppear, etc). An example container controller managing a pair of viewControllers is the iPad splitViewController. But I don't think you need to do this.
I suggest placing a scrollView on the lower half of the screen and using that to manage your data views. If the upper part of the screen also needs to change (under other conditions) you could even have two scrollViews, one up top, the other below. They can be paged, and contain views that are the exact size of the respective screen portion. They can share their single containing viewController as a common location for their delegate methods.
